On30 / 0-4-2 Porter Mystery Continues
April 10, 2009, 01:53:58 PM
My new Porter 0-4-2 just arrived and I have the same question that wilsonbrucea posted last September:
QuoteI just purchased the 0-4-2 Porter and want to know what a mystery part is that was packed with the loco.

The part is a rectangle of black styrene 1 1/8" x 1 3/4" with two holes in it and the part number M3259C cast on it.  This part does not appear anywhere on the exploded parts diagram.

What is part M3259C?
jmooney said he'd searched google with no luck.
And, peterherron opined that it may be the front of the fuel bunker, but the part is much too large for that, and it doesn't have any sort of finish.

I wonder if it's a template, gage or tool of some sort. Any information will be appreciated.
